Technical Context
This Zener diode operates in reverse-biased breakdown mode with a nominal Zener voltage of 4.7 V at 20 mA test current, exhibiting tight ±5% tolerance and a positive temperature coefficient of +0.030 %/°C-enabling predictable drift compensation in bias networks. Its 19 Ω Zener impedance at IZT ensures minimal output variation under load changes.
The device uses an epitaxial construction in a hermetic glass DO-35 package, delivering high long-term stability and low moisture sensitivity (J-STD-020 Level 1). It supports lead-free soldering (Sn96.5Ag3.5) and maintains 500 mW power dissipation when leads are held ≤75°C with 9.5 mm lead length.

What is the maximum reverse voltage before breakdown for the 1N5230B-T?
The guaranteed Zener breakdown occurs between 4.47 V and 4.94 V at 20 mA test current. Below 4.47 V, reverse leakage remains ≤5.0 µA at 3.76 V. Breakdown is not abrupt; voltage rises gradually until reaching the specified knee region near 4.7 V.
Can the 1N5230B-T be used in place of the 1N4732A?
Only in low-power applications ≤500 mW and where DO-35 axial mounting is acceptable. The 1N4732A has higher power rating (1 W) and lower impedance (9 Ω), but larger DO-41 package and different thermal characteristics. Direct substitution requires verification of power derating and layout constraints.
